Your Impact
The Manager, Competitive Intelligence purpose is to design, develop, and maintain competitive intelligence data collection and analytics capabilities that support Lowe's enterprise Competitive Intelligence strategy. Positioned at the intersection of data infrastructure and business value, this role owns the strategy for standards, governance, datasets, pipelines, and analytical methodologies. The Manager will collaborate with Merchandising leadership and Merchants, Pricing Business Partner and Strategy teams, Category Management, Digital, Marketplace, and Product, to define matching and/or crawling requirements and translate business needs into scalable matching capabilities. This role leads teams in leveraging data to generate insights that inform business decisions and policy development and is responsible for advancing Lowe's analytics capabilities.
What You Will Do
- Support Lowe's enterprise Competitive Intelligence objectives by driving strategy development and execution planning , including but not limited to developing and maintaining enterprise matching and/or scraping strategy.
- Manage strategic projects and priorities across multiple enterprise domain requirements simultaneously.
- Establish scalable, efficient processes for model development, validation, implementation, monitoring, analysis, and continuous improvement, consolidating business requirements to drive accountability for technical deliveries.
- Partner cross functionally to define final attributes, comparison criteria, exclusions, confidence thresholds and similarity levels by category and use case, develop matching approach that meets enterprise needs, establish quality control measures, validation methodologies, and ongoing governance and maintenance controls.
- Establish enterprise standards for match creation, approval, audit and rejection, including defining decision rights for AI agents, CI team and domain experts, and escalation processes.
- Partner with Product, Engineering, Data Science, and Technology teams to develop automated and AI-enabled matching capabilities.
- Prioritize enhancements based on business value, category complexity, match opportunity, and operational effort.
- Distill insights from data, leveraging advanced analytics tools and techniques to build models and scenarios to inform business decisions and answer key questions.
- Set objectives, key results and metrics for Competitive Intelligence capabilities.
- May lead, develop, and engage a small team, support their professional growth and refine their analytical skills. May set performance goals and provide feedback, coaching, and development to team members in order to recognize achievements and address areas for improvement.

About Lowe's
Lowe's Companies, Inc. (NYSE: LOW) is a FORTUNE® 100 home improvement company with total fiscal year 2025 sales of more than $86 billion. Lowe's employs approximately 300,000 associates and operates over 1,750 home improvement stores, 540 branches and 120 distribution centers. Lowe's is a core value S&P 500 equity stock and a dividend aristocrat. Based in Mooresville, N.C., Lowe's supports the communities it serves through programs focused on creating safe, affordable housing, improving community spaces, helping to develop the next generation of skilled trade experts and providing disaster relief to communities in need. Lowe’s Compensation & Benefits Highlights
-
Retirement Support — A 401(k) with a company match up to 4.25% when contributing 6% and eligibility beginning as early as the first of the month after 30 days is highlighted, with access extended to regular full‑time and part‑time associates. This structure positions retirement savings as a clear strength in the total rewards mix.
-
Parental & Family Support — Paid family benefits include up to 10 weeks paid maternity leave and four weeks paid parental leave for eligible full‑time associates, plus adoption assistance and expanded family‑forming support. Recent updates add fertility partner services, doula/surrogacy reimbursement, and related resources.
-
Inclusive Benefits Coverage — Health coverage is offered to regular full‑time and part‑time associates, spanning medical, dental, vision, and mental‑health/EAP resources. Deductibles on full‑time plans were lowered in 2024 and additional supports (e.g., family‑forming, menopause) were added, indicating broad and evolving access.
